The Seventh Plague

by James Rollins

Sigma Force confronts a mummified body carrying a Biblical plague with modern consequences

Two years after vanishing into the Sudanese desert, the leader of a British archeological expedition, Professor Harold McCabe, comes stumbling out of the sands, frantic and delirious, but he dies before he can tell his story. The mystery deepens when an autopsy uncovers a bizarre corruption: someone had begun to mummify the professor's body--while he was still alive. His strange remains are returned to London for further study, when alarming news arrives from Egypt. What this book is about

The 12th Sigma Force novel by James Rollins (2016) in which an explorer staggers out of the Sudan after two years missing, his body covered in strange hieroglyphics — and within days he's dead of a mysterious illness that resembles ancient Egyptian plagues. Gray Pierce and Sigma Force investigate connections to the Biblical Exodus and a microorganism that could be weaponized.
